- The distance between Hirado, Japan and Alice, Tx, Usa is approximately 11,548 km or 7,176 mi.
- To reach Hirado in this distance one would set out from Alice, Tx bearing 320.6°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Hirado bearing 222.1° or SW .
- Both have a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Hirado is in or near the warm temperate wet forest biome whereas Alice, Tx is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 6.3 °C (11.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.1 °C (5.6°F) more in Hirado.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1373.4 mm (54.1 in) more which is equivalent to 1373.4 l/m² (33.71 US gal/ft²) or 13,734,000 l/ha (1,468,256 US gal/ac) more. About 3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.4° lower in Hirado than in Alice, Tx.
